Siebel eScript Language Reference > Siebel eScript Commands > File I/O Methods in eScript > Clib.tmpfile() MethodThis method creates a temporary binary file and returns its file pointer. SyntaxReturnsThe file pointer of the file created; null if the function fails. UsageClib.tmpfile() creates and opens a temporary binary file and returns its file pointer. The file pointer, and the temporary file, are automatically removed when the file is closed or when the program exits. The location of the temporary file depends on the implementation of Clib on the operating system in use. ExampleFor an example, read Clib.fgets() Method. See Also |
